Playing With Interpersonal Communication Skills

A new monthly call to play with, learn, and practice
interpersonal communication skills.

Open to anyone interested in …

  • Non-Violent Communication
  • Empathy
  • Conflict Resolution
  • Connecting through Values
  • Successful Communication
  • Ubuntu
  • Restorative Justice
  • The works of Byron Katie and Brené Brown
  • Red / Green Communication
  • and anything else people want to bring.

MKP is excellent at “I” work. However, as we mature and begin to embrace community, we often need to develop additional skills in interpersonal work or “we” work. 

This group is open to men and women who have share common knowledge of the type of personal growth work we do.

Dan Baldwin will start as the facilitator with the hopes of the group organically creating its own way forward. He will be asking teachers/presenters to share. The first meeting will be about getting to know one another. Patrick Morency will introduce some concepts from Non-Violent Communication for the group to play with.
